Srinagar, Feb. 18 -- Former chief ministers Omar Abdullah and Mehbooba Mufti Monday issued a joint appeal for maintaining communal harmony across the country and urged the Centre to ensure safety and security Kashmiris in other states.

The appeal came in the backdrop of reports of attacks on Kashmiris in some parts of the country.

The two leaders underscored the need to maintain communal harmony across the country.

By "attacking, terrorizing, intimidating Kashmiris, the youngsters of Kashmir are implicitly being told that they have no future outside of the valley," National Conference (NC) leader Omar Abdullah and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) president Mehbooba Mufti said.
